{"id":2793,"date":"2017-09-06T01:25:09","date_gmt":"2017-09-05T16:25:09","guid":{"rendered":"http:\/\/taitan916.info\/blog\/?p=2793"},"modified":"2024-01-13T00:10:44","modified_gmt":"2024-01-12T15:10:44","slug":"post-2793","status":"publish","type":"post","link":"https:\/\/taitan916.info\/blog\/archives\/2793","title":{"rendered":"FullCalendar\u3067\u30ab\u30ec\u30f3\u30c0\u30fc\u5185\u306e\u30a4\u30d9\u30f3\u30c8\u3092\u30af\u30ea\u30c3\u30af\u3057\u305f\u969b\u306b\u30bf\u30a4\u30c8\u30eb\u4ee5\u5916\u306e\u5185\u5bb9\u3082\u8868\u793a\u3055\u305b\u308b\u65b9\u6cd5"},"content":{"rendered":"<p>FullCalendar\u3067\u30ab\u30ec\u30f3\u30c0\u30fc\u5185\u306e\u30a4\u30d9\u30f3\u30c8\u3092\u30af\u30ea\u30c3\u30af\u3057\u305f\u969b\u306btitle\u4ee5\u5916\u3082\u8868\u793a\u3055\u305b\u305f\u304b\u3063\u305f\u3002\u4f8b\u3048\u3070\u4e88\u5b9a\u5185\u5bb9\u3067\u3042\u3063\u305f\u308a\u62c5\u5f53\u8005\u540d\u3067\u3042\u3063\u305f\u308a\u7b49\u3002\u8abf\u3079\u305f\u3068\u3053\u308d\u5272\u3068\u4f55\u3067\u3082\u8868\u793a\u3055\u305b\u308b\u3053\u3068\u304c\u3067\u304d\u305f\u3002\u4ee5\u4e0b\u306b\u5b9f\u88c5\u65b9\u6cd5\u3068\u30b5\u30f3\u30d7\u30eb\u30da\u30fc\u30b8\u3092\u30e1\u30e2\u3002<\/p>\n<p>&nbsp;<\/p>\n<h2>\u30b5\u30f3\u30d7\u30eb<\/h2>\n<p><a href=\"https:\/\/taitan916.info\/sample\/fullcalendar\/\" target=\"_blank\" rel=\"noopener\">https:\/\/taitan916.info\/sample\/fullcalendar\/<\/a><\/p>\n<p>\u30bf\u30a4\u30c8\u30eb1\u3068\u30bf\u30a4\u30c8\u30eb2\u3068\u3044\u3046\u30a4\u30d9\u30f3\u30c8\u304c\u8868\u793a\u3055\u308c\u3066\u3044\u308b\u306e\u3067\u3001\u30af\u30ea\u30c3\u30af\u3059\u308b\u3068\u5185\u5bb9\u304c\u78ba\u8a8d\u3067\u304d\u308b\u3002<\/p>\n<p>&nbsp;<\/p>\n<h2>\u30bd\u30fc\u30b9<\/h2>\n<pre class=\"EnlighterJSRAW\" data-enlighter-language=\"generic\">&lt;html lang=\"ja\"&gt;\r\n&lt;head&gt;\r\n&lt;meta http-equiv=\"Content-Type\" content=\"text\/html; charset=UTF-8\"&gt;\r\n&lt;title&gt;FullCalendar\u30b5\u30f3\u30d7\u30eb&lt;\/title&gt;\r\n&lt;link rel=\"stylesheet\" href=\"\/\/cdnjs.cloudflare.com\/ajax\/libs\/fullcalendar\/3.5.0\/fullcalendar.min.css\"&gt;\r\n&lt;script type=\"text\/javascript\" src=\"\/\/ajax.googleapis.com\/ajax\/libs\/jquery\/1.9.1\/jquery.min.js\"&gt;&lt;\/script&gt;\r\n&lt;script type=\"text\/javascript\" src=\"\/\/cdnjs.cloudflare.com\/ajax\/libs\/moment.js\/2.18.1\/moment.min.js\"&gt;&lt;\/script&gt;\r\n&lt;script type=\"text\/javascript\" src=\"\/\/cdnjs.cloudflare.com\/ajax\/libs\/fullcalendar\/3.5.0\/fullcalendar.js\"&gt;&lt;\/script&gt;\r\n&lt;style&gt;\r\n#detail-area{\r\n    display: none;\r\n    width: 300px;\r\n    height: 200px;\r\n    background-color: #eee;\r\n    position: absolute;\r\n    top: 0px;\r\n    right: 0px;\r\n    bottom: 0px;\r\n    left: 0px;\r\n    margin: auto;\r\n    z-index: 999;\r\n    padding: 30px;\r\n}\r\n&lt;\/style&gt;\r\n&lt;\/head&gt;\r\n&lt;body&gt;\r\n\r\n    &lt;div id=\"detail-area\"&gt;&lt;\/div&gt;\r\n\r\n    &lt;div id=\"calendar\"&gt;&lt;\/div&gt;\r\n\r\n    &lt;script&gt;\r\n    &lt;!--\r\n    $(function(){\r\n\r\n        $('#calendar').fullCalendar({\r\n            navLinks: true, \r\n            height: 500, \r\n            defaultDate: '&lt;?php echo date(\"Y-m-d\");?&gt;',\r\n            events: [\r\n                {\r\n                    title: '\u30bf\u30a4\u30c8\u30eb1', \r\n                    start: '&lt;?php echo date(\"Y-m-d\", strtotime(\"-1day\"));?&gt;', \r\n                    end: '&lt;?php echo date(\"Y-m-d\", strtotime(\"-1day\"));?&gt;', \r\n                    description: '\u672c\u65871&lt;br&gt;\u672c\u65871', \/\/\u4e88\u5b9a\u5185\u5bb9\r\n                    staff: '\u7530\u4e2d', \/\/\u62c5\u5f53\u8005\r\n                },\r\n                {\r\n                    title: '\u30bf\u30a4\u30c8\u30eb2', \r\n                    start: '&lt;?php echo date(\"Y-m-d\", strtotime(\"-2day\"));?&gt;', \r\n                    end: '&lt;?php echo date(\"Y-m-d\", strtotime(\"-2day\"));?&gt;', \r\n                    description: '\u672c\u65872&lt;br&gt;\u672c\u65872',\r\n                    staff: '\u9234\u6728',\r\n                }\r\n            ],\r\n            eventClick: function(event) { \/\/\u30a4\u30d9\u30f3\u30c8\u3092\u30af\u30ea\u30c3\u30af\u3059\u308b\u3068\u767a\u52d5\r\n                \/\/event_data\u3068\u3044\u3046\u5909\u6570\u306b\u8868\u793a\u3055\u305b\u305f\u3044HTML\u30c7\u30fc\u30bf\u3092\u5165\u308c\u8fbc\u3093\u3067\u3044\u304f\r\n                var event_data = '&lt;a href=\"javascript:void(0);\" class=\"close\" onclick=\"return closeArea();\"&gt;[close]&lt;\/a&gt;&lt;br&gt;';\r\n                event_data += '&lt;b&gt;\u30bf\u30a4\u30c8\u30eb&lt;\/b&gt;&lt;br&gt;\\n';\r\n                event_data += event.title + '&lt;br&gt;&lt;br&gt;\\n';\r\n                event_data += '&lt;b&gt;\u62c5\u5f53\u8005&lt;\/b&gt;&lt;br&gt;\\n';\r\n                event_data += event.staff + '&lt;br&gt;&lt;br&gt;\\n';\r\n                event_data += '&lt;b&gt;\u672c\u6587&lt;\/b&gt;&lt;br&gt;\\n';\r\n                event_data += event.description + '\\n';\r\n\r\n                \/\/&lt;div id=\"detail-area\"&gt;&lt;\/div&gt;\u306e\u4e2d\u306bevent_data\u3092\u5165\u308c\u3066\u8868\u793a\u3055\u305b\u308b\r\n                $('#detail-area').html(event_data).show();\r\n            }\r\n        });\r\n    });\r\n\r\n    \/\/close\u30ea\u30f3\u30af\u3092\u62bc\u3057\u305f\u6642\u306b#detail-area\u90e8\u5206\u3092\u975e\u8868\u793a\u306b\u3059\u308b\r\n    function closeArea(){\r\n        $('#detail-area').hide();\r\n    }\r\n    --&gt;\r\n    &lt;\/script&gt;\r\n\r\n&lt;\/body&gt;\r\n&lt;\/html&gt;<\/pre>\n<p>&nbsp;<\/p>\n<h2>\u6ce8\u610f\u70b9<\/h2>\n<p>\u30bd\u30fc\u30b9\u306e\u4f8b\u3060\u3068description\u90e8\u5206\u3067\u6539\u884c\u3068\u304b\u5165\u3063\u3066\u304d\u3084\u3059\u3044\u3068\u601d\u3046\u3051\u3069\u3001MySQL\u304b\u3089\u30c7\u30fc\u30bf\u3092\u5f15\u3063\u5f35\u3063\u3066\u304d\u3066&lt;br&gt;\u306e\u6539\u884c\u3067\u306f\u306a\u304f\\n\u3084\\r\u306e\u6539\u884c\u306e\u5834\u5408\u306f\u3001\u4ee5\u4e0b\u306e\u3088\u3046\u306a\u5f62\u3067\u7f6e\u304d\u63db\u3048\u308b\u3053\u3068\u3002<\/p>\n<pre class=\"EnlighterJSRAW\" data-enlighter-language=\"generic\">str_replace(\"\\r\\n\", '&lt;br&gt;', $description);<\/pre>\n<p>\u307e\u305f\u3001description\u3084staff\u306f\u9069\u5f53\u306b\u66f8\u3044\u3066\u3044\u308b\u3051\u3069\u4e88\u7d04\u8a9e\u7684\u306a\u3082\u306e\u304c\u3042\u308b\u304b\u3082\u3057\u308c\u306a\u3044\u306e\u3067\u305d\u306e\u8fba\u306f\u6c17\u3092\u3064\u3051\u308b\u3002<\/p>\n","protected":false},"excerpt":{"rendered":"<p>FullCalendar\u3067\u30ab\u30ec\u30f3\u30c0\u30fc\u5185\u306e\u30a4\u30d9\u30f3\u30c8\u3092\u30af\u30ea\u30c3\u30af\u3057\u305f\u969b\u306btitle\u4ee5\u5916 ... <\/p>\n","protected":false},"author":1,"featured_media":1071,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"_acf_changed":false,"footnotes":""},"categories":[3],"tags":[],"class_list":["post-2793","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-jquery"],"acf":[],"aioseo_notices":[],"_links":{"self":[{"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/posts\/2793","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/comments?post=2793"}],"version-history":[{"count":0,"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/posts\/2793\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/media\/1071"}],"wp:attachment":[{"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/media?parent=2793"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/categories?post=2793"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/taitan916.info\/blog\/wp-json\/wp\/v2\/tags?post=2793"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}